Even if you want to keep it brief, there are some essential pieces of information you need to include: Your name; The date; The position you’re resigning from; Addressed to … Web6 feb. 2024 · A business letter includes a header stating your official name, address, current position and date you plan to submit the letter. 3. Keep it short and simple It's best that you write a short and simple resignation letter that's clear and concise. Avoid giving too many stories or explanations.

Web31 mrt. 2024 · Your resignation notice should include the date for your last day of work and a polite thank you for any and all opportunities you have had working for the company. When you resign, you do not have to … Web6 feb. 2024 · Include a statement of resignation. Clearly state that you are writing to submit your formal resignation from the company. If you'd like, you can include your position title as well. 4. List your last day of work. While providing two weeks' notice is standard, your company might have a different notice period policy.
